The MCP16503 Evaluation Board (EV05A95A) has the following features:
- Input Voltage: 2.7V to 5.5V
- Four 1A Output Current Buck Channels With 100% Maximum Duty Cycle Capability
- 2 MHz Buck Channels PWM Operation
- Two Auxiliary 300 mA Low Dropout Linear Regulators (LDOs)
- ±1% Voltage Accuracy for DDR (Buck2 Output), Core (Buck3 Output) and CPU (Buck4 Output)
- Resistor Selectable Output Voltage for Each Channel
- Adjustable Output Voltage From 0.6V to 1.85V (Only for Buck2, 3 and 4)
- Adjustable Output Voltage From 1.2V to 3.7V (Only for Buck1, LDO1 and LDO2)
- Shutdown Input Pin (EN)
- MPU-Specific Built-in Default Channel Sequencing and nRSTO Assertion Delay
- Support of MPU Hibernate, Low-Power and High-Performance Modes With DVS
- 1 MHz I2C Interface for Programming and Diagnostics
- Low Noise, Forced PWM (FPWM) and Low IQ, Light Load, High-Efficiency Mode Available
- I2C-Selectable Displacement (±16.5%) of PWM Switching Frequency
- Leakage-Free Interfacing to MPU in Any Operating Condition Through Optimized ESD Protection
- Less Than 300 μA Low-Power Mode Typical Quiescent Current Bucks and LDO1 ON, No Load
- 10 μA Maximum Shutdown Current (VIN = 4.5V, TJ = +105 °C)
- Cost and Size-Optimized BOM
- Thermal Shutdown and Current Limit Protection
- User-Programmable Overcurrent Fault Response
- 32-Pin 5 mm × 5 mm VQFN Package
